DIMENSION: Entrepreneurial Teaching and Learning This part seems to be focused on Financial literacy, but...why focus on financial literacy? Entrepreneurial teaching and learning involves exploring innovative teaching methods and finding ways to stimulate entrepreneurial mindsets. It is not just learning about entrepreneurship, it is also about being exposed to entrepreneurial experiences and acquiring the skills and competences for developing entrepreneurial mindsets. The results from the self assessment are not presented. Measure are OK, but focused on financial literacy... This dimension consists of activities such as: living labs, the use of case studies, games and simulation, training to staff in creating new curriculum related to entrepreneurship, mechanisms for students to engage in review and feedback on courses etc...

SWOT analysis The SWOT is thoughtful, factual, and consistent with the preceding analysis and has a good potential for the strategy. SWOT should be based on facts not opinions (eg university has of course enormous potential how do you know? What is it based on?) Strengths and weaknesses are internal to the organisation and can be directly managed by it, while the opportunities and threats are external and the organisation can only anticipate and react to them.
